Flatwoods City Zoning Code

ARTICLE I

- INTRODUCTION

Sec. 100.1 - Title.

The full title of this ordinance shall be the "Zoning Ordinance and General Development Regulations" for the City of Flatwoods Kentucky. This ordinance consists of the enclosed text and the official zoning map as filed with the clerk of Greenup County, Kentucky.

Sec. 100.2 - Authority.

This ordinance has been developed pursuant to the provisions of Kentucky Revised Statutes 100.201 and 100.203.

Sec. 100.3 - Adoption and effective dates.

A.

Public hearings: The Greenup County Joint Planning Commission conducted a public hearing on behalf of the City of Flatwoods concerning the development of these zoning and general development regulations on the following date: November 25, 2014.

B.

Planning commission adoption: The Greenup County Joint Planning Commission reviewed and approved these zoning and general development regulations on: November 25, 2014.

C.

City council reading and adoption: The city council adopted this ordinance with the first reading on December 2, 2014, with the second reading on: December 16, 2014 and duly adopted as Ordinance Number 8 of 2014. The ordinance was duly published in The Greenup News on December 25, 2014.

D.

Effective date: The ordinance becomes effective on the date of publication.

Sec. 100.4 - Purpose.

The purpose of this ordinance is to avoid congestion in streets, to secure safety from fire, panic and other dangers; to provide adequate light and air, to prevent the overcrowding of land; to avoid undue concentration of population; to facilitate adequate provision for traffic, transportation, water, sewerage, schools, parks and other public requirements; to encourage the most appropriate use of land throughout the city with reasonable consideration to be given to the character of any district and its peculiar suitability for given uses, with a view to preserving the natural environment, the values of land, buildings and other structures; to guide and accomplish a coordinated, adjusted and harmonious development of all of Flatwoods, Kentucky; to promote the public health, safety, morals and general welfare of the community.

Sec. 100.5 - Interpretation and scope of regulations.

A.

This regulation shall be strictly construed and may not be extended by implication except where the intention of the city will prevail.

B.

This regulation shall apply to all lands located within the corporate limits of the City of Flatwoods.

C.

Whenever higher or more restrictive standards are established by the provisions of any other applicable statue, ordinance or regulation than are established by the provisions of this ordinance, the provisions of such other statute, ordinance, or regulation shall govern. Whenever this Ordinance is more restrictive than a private covenant or a state or federal statute or regulations, and provisions of this ordinance shall prevail.

Sec. 100.6 - Severability clause.

If any word or words, phrase or phrases, sentences or sentences, of this ordinance should be declared unconstitutional, it shall not thereby invalidate any other portion of this ordinance.

Sec. 100.7 - Repeal of conflicting ordinances and regulations.

All ordinances, regulations, or parts of ordinances or regulations in conflict with this zoning ordinance, or inconsistent with the provisions of this ordinance, are hereby repealed to the extent necessary to give this ordinance full force and effect. Ordinance 13-1969 is repealed in its entirety.
